ak mcp add
Add or replace one Claude-style MCP entry with redacted output and explicit third-party execution consent.
Use ak mcp add to write one MCP server entry to a Claude-style JSON config.
The command applies immediately after validation; it has no preview, dry-run,
apply, or force phase.
Usage
ak mcp add <name> [flags]Supply exactly one server name.
Options
| Flag |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|
--command <command> | Empty | Set the executable. Without it, <name> must be in the built-in catalog. |
--arg <value> | Empty | Append one argument; repeat to preserve order. |
--env <KEY=VALUE> | Empty | Add or replace one environment key; repeat as needed. |
--source <path> | Project .mcp.json | Select the Claude-style JSON file to edit. |
--claude-home <dir> | Environment or ~/.claude | Change the parent discovery root. |
--cwd <dir> | Current directory | Change the default project source directory. |
Shared flags are described in CLI conventions.
Add a manual server
ak mcp add memory \
--command npx \
--arg -y \
--arg @modelcontextprotocol/server-memory \
--source .mcp.jsonManual entries do not ask for confirmation. If the name already exists, its command and argument list are replaced. Existing environment keys are preserved unless the same key is supplied again; unrelated server fields and top-level JSON keys are preserved by value.
A value passed through --env can be exposed by shell history and process
inspection even though AgentKit never includes it in command output. Prefer
a protected config workflow and placeholders in saved scripts or support
logs.
Masked display values such as ********1234 are rejected when there is no
real value already stored for that key. Empty or malformed --env assignments
fail before a write.
Add the catalog server
The built-in catalog contains dataforseo. Omitting --command selects its
pinned npx package. AgentKit does not seed DataForSEO credentials; configure
the required environment separately.
ak mcp add dataforseo --yes --source .mcp.jsonAn interactive catalog add warns about third-party execution, data egress, and
possible billing, then asks Proceed? [y/N]: on stderr. Bare Enter, EOF, or any
answer other than y or yes declines with exit 3.
--json alone does not suppress this catalog confirmation in the current
command path. Use --yes for explicit unattended consent.
--no-interactive also proceeds without prompting; it is not a preview.
Non-TTY stdin by itself does not suppress the prompt.
Disk effects and recovery
The file is written atomically with mode 0600; a missing parent directory is
created. Before changing a non-empty existing file, AgentKit copies it under
~/.agentkit/backups/mcp-json/ (AGENTKIT_HOME changes the root). The command
does not print that backup path, so make your own named copy when you require a
known rollback point. A new file has no pre-write backup.
Running the same effective add again returns changed=false and does not
rewrite or create another backup. There is no confirmation for a manual add.
Output and streams
Human success is written to stdout and includes changed state, server name, path, command, arguments, and environment key names. Environment values are never displayed.
JSON success is one envelope on stdout:
{"schema_version":1,"kind":"mcp.add","data":{"changed":true,"path":"/project/.mcp.json","server":{"name":"memory","command":"npx","args":["-y","@modelcontextprotocol/server-memory"],"envKeys":[],"source":"/project/.mcp.json","sourceDescription":"","harness":"","enabled":false}}}Treat optional/default server metadata as implementation detail; gate on
schema_version, kind, data.changed, and the redacted fields you need.
Flag-parse errors can remain plain text.
Exit status
| Exit | Meaning |
|---|---|
0 | The entry was added, updated, or already identical. |
1 | The catalog name, environment assignment, path, JSON, backup, validation, or write failed. |
2 | Arguments or flags were invalid. |
3 | The catalog confirmation was declined or stdin ended. |
